Steel drive piers and helical piers are generally an engineer's recommended solution for these states. These piers permeate through unstable soils down to a more consistent ground layer that's adequate strength to support the construction. These piercing systems provide a deep foundation that can now be lifted off of to recover an sufficient altitude. In the case of homes with basements, expansive clay soils that have been around saturated with water can cause hydrostatic pressure on walls. This recently imposed pressure can cause wall bowing and concrete cracking. In excessive cases, disastrous failure can happen from these wall stresses.

To underpin a home or structure one must go the present foundation into a land strata or layer that is certainly deeper and more stable than the present land the foundation is resting upon. This is accomplished by providing additional support from the present footing or wall via piers or anchors. Processes of foundation repairs include push piers, plate anchors, helical anchors or drilled concrete piles. The people responsible for designing and instituting these approaches include foundation engineers and foundation repair contractors. A foundation engineer is responsible to evaluate the arrangement in question then provide a suggestion for his design.

Interior Water Drainage. Like interior sealants, interior water drainage is not technically a system of basement waterproofing, but it's typically used to help deal with basement water levels so most people have come to think of it as waterproofing. Normally interior drainage systems empty away most interior water by moving the water through the footers of the foundation and then out from underneath the basement floor. If you've got a sump pump you can normally do this all by yourself. Just make sure the drainage system will still be functional if the power goes off or if the sump pump fails temporarily.

Basement waterproofing - A common, very powerful approach of basement waterproofing is called the French drain system. First, a sump pump installation is performed, and then a trench that's pitched toward the sump pump is dug out along the interior perimeter of the basement. This trench is full of a big perforated pipe and then covered over with a patch of concrete. This pipe collects the water that runs toward your home and enters along the wall/floor seal and directs it to the pump, which then pushes it out of the basement and away from your home.

French drains, also referred to as land drains, can be used to drive water away from the home. French drains comprise a system made of gravel, ditches, and pipe that invite groundwater into the pipe and away from the basement or foundation of the home. Dirt and routes can clog this kind of drainage system.
